For Moses Moody, six 3-pointers in a game had long been the limit. He had hit that mark twice, once as a rookie and once earlier this season, but had never gone higher — until Sunday night.The Warriors guard joked after Golden State’s 124-106 win over the New Orleans Pelicans that he had been chasing a family record for years.“That’s actually my first time having eight threes,” Moody told reporters postgame. “But I got an uncle that told me when I was young the most he hit was eight, so I’ve been trying to get it my whole life. It’s like people put a curse on me. I’ve never gotten it, so I’ll probably give him this jersey or something.” Moses Moody says an uncle put a “curse” on him to never make more than seven 3-pointers in a game. He broke the curse tonight. pic.twitter.com/Hu21ZVmhNj — Joseph Dycus (@joseph_dycus) November 17, 2025 There was nothing cursed about Moody’s night. The third-year guard erupted for a career-high 32 points and a career-best eight 3-pointers in the Warriors’ third straight road win, scoring 21 in the first quarter on seven made...
